A small church was built on the site of the oratory of SS. Cosmas and Damian given to a group of Dominican friars from Fiesole. They quickly outgrew it and their new convent, which was eventually rebuilt thanks to an enormous bequest by Castello di Piero Quaratesi, who was buried in this church in 1468.
